But first, predicting the unemployment rate could reach 32% in the next three months,
the current crisis will likely eliminate 47 million jobs. One in five Americans currently work
in high-risk employment. That includes transportation.
transportation, construction, and restaurants, which all will be under pressure from the virus.
Macy's department store says goodbye to 130,000 employees. Sales at the retail stores plummeting
as shoppers stay home. Company opened his first location in 1858 and operates 600 stores in all 50 states.
The Treasury unveiling guidelines over who gets a federal stimulus.
this check during the play. The $1,200 payout applies to all Americans over the age of 18 who
earn less than $75,000 a year or married couples making below $150,000. But you must have filed an
income tax report. Check should be coming in about two weeks, the government says.
Virginia Governor Northam issuing a statewide shutdown until June 10th.
All residents must remain in their homes except for essential services like getting food
and medical attention. The order also closes beaches and parks in the Commonwealth of Virginia.
Experts expect a major spike in infections surrounding Richmond and Washington, D.C.
The job approval rating for New York Governor Andrew Cuomo reaching very high levels.
Recent surveys show the Democrat above 90%. He's on TV all the time.
talking about the pandemic. The national attention has even started a draft Cuomo movement for
the Dem nomination for president. New York State now accounts for 40% of all virus cases.

The CDC recently issued new travel advisories for New York, New Jersey, and Connecticut,
an attempt to slow the spread of the virus. The proposal might sound a bit harsh, but communities throughout
America have the right to institute policies to protect the locals. So here's what's going
on. Rhode Island issued a statewide warning on the dangers of New Yorkers. Police and National
Guard actually stopped vehicles with New York plates demanding those travelers turn around and get
out. If you are a New Yorker or a New Jerseyite in Rhode Island, you're quarantined for 14.
days. But that order was so controversial, it was rescinded after New York Governor Cuomo bitterly
complained publicly. Some towns down in Mississippi are banning gatherings of more than five people,
even families. Police can disband groups, including birthday parties, graduations, even funerals,
to protect public health. Folks in San Francisco still under a quote, shelter and place order
from the mayor there. Those living in the Bay Area can only leave their homes for food and medical
supplies. Officials say taking a walk for exercise is okay, but only once a day. Very little
enforcement, however, going on there. Authorities in the Florida, keys put up checkpoints
at roads to keep the tourists out, also at the docks and the airport. Officials in Monroe County say folks
fleeing the contagion will only accelerate the illness so no one other than residents is allowed
into the Florida Keys. And here's something you might not know. All these public safety measures
